Máš pravdu, ještě jsem si to ověřil tady http://www.smspower.org/Development/SN76489?sid=ae16503f2fb18070f3f40f2af56807f1#NoiseChannel (mimochodem tam mají pěkné obrázky, jak vypadá výstup z noise generátoru, jsou tam - pochopitelně - vidět pravidelné struktury).
Jeste tenhle Philips http://en.wikipedia.org/wiki/Philips_SAA1099 v SAM Coupe a nejakych videohrach.
Zdravím, určitě doporučuji film Micro Men s Martinem Freemanem o tomto počítači:
http://www.csfd.cz/film/278752-micro-men/ (78%)
Jeden BBC Micro Model B vlastním.
Konfigurace:
BBC B 32k RAM
5.25" Diskette dual drive
Z80 second processor 64k RAM
with CP/M system
RGB monitor
Software:
Assembler (ed, load ..)
Basic
GraphPlan
Word processor
atd.
Dokumentace k BBC BASIC
Hry na kazetách: Overdrive, DangerUXB
Hra na disketě: Castle Quest
Nádherný kus. V dobách, kdy kámoši měli ZX Spectrum, Didaktiky Gama a M já měl BBC. Nekompatibilní, vše jsem si musel programovat sám. V BASICu hru, prográmky atd. V assembleru pitvat, jak funguje filesystem.
Výpočet Mandelbrota v BASICu barevně trval 2 dny! :)
Dnes, když pořádáme pro děti ze škol dny otevřených dveří, ukazujeme i historické kousky. Mezi nimi i BBC. Pouštíme jim hru Castle Quest a svetě div se, baví je to. Asi jim to připomíná 2D Mincraft.
Já to nikdy neprošel do konce ale dnes už vím jak :-D
Ano je to tak. Z80 Second processor se připojoval přes rozhraní TUBE.
Jakmile se procesor zapnul a zmáčkl se Break, BBC se přepnul do Tube rozhraní
Dalším stistkem Ctrl+Brake se začal z prvního disku (Floppy A) zavádět CP/M systém.
Zde informace o TUBE rozhraní: http://sprow.co.uk/bbc/hardware/armcopro/004.pdf
a jak to komunikuje s I/O v 6502.